The 2023 Bruno Giacosa "Valmaggiore" Nebbiolo d'Alba is, year in and year out, one of the most distinguished and sought-after bottlings of the variety produced outside of Barolo and Barbaresco. If there were a classification system for the Roero region, the steep, sandy amphitheater of Valmaggiore would undoubtedly be a Grand Cru, and the Giacosa family has long been its unrivaled interpreter. This is a wine that consistently outperforms its appellation. In the 2023 vintage, which offered generous fruit and wonderful balance, this wine is simply singing. The Valmaggiore vineyard is famous for its steep slopes and almost pure sandy soils, a unique terroir that imparts a level of perfume and silkiness that the clay-heavy soils of the Langhe simply cannot replicate. The nose is an ethereal masterpiece of high-toned aromatics: crushed wild strawberries, raspberries, and white pepper are enveloped in a cloud of rose petals and violet pastille. It is incredibly fragrant and inviting. On the palate, the wine is defined by its elegance and finesse. It is medium-bodied with tannins that are remarkably fine and sandy, providing structure without any aggressive bite. This is Nebbiolo at its most graceful and transparent. It offers the complexity of a serious Barbaresco with the immediate drinkability and charm of the Roero. While it will certainly age beautifully for a decade, its primary appeal lies in its stunning perfume and silken texture right now. A benchmark wine that proves you don't need a heavy DOCG label to find greatness in Piedmont.

The 2023 Bruno Giacosa "Valmaggiore" Nebbiolo d'Alba is a refined and serious expression of Nebbiolo from one of Roero’s most prestigious vineyards. The nose is highly aromatic, featuring violets, ripe strawberries, and blackcurrants with a hint of dark chocolate and iron. On the palate, it is medium-bodied and firm, showing a "chewy" texture with racy, well-integrated tannins and vibrant acidity. The finish is long, savory, and focused. While elegant enough to enjoy young with a decant, its structure suggests excellent potential for the cellar.
